What is Asset Finance?

Asset finance is a way of funding the purchase or use of business equipment, vehicles, or technology without paying the full amount upfront. Instead of buying an asset outright, a business can lease or finance it, paying smaller amounts over an agreed period. This method helps preserve cash flow and keeps funds available for other essential operations.

There are different types of asset finance. Hire purchase agreements let you use the equipment immediately while paying in installments until you own it. Leasing arrangements allow you to rent the asset for a period, with options to upgrade or return it later. Operating leases, finance leases, and equipment loans all fall under the wider umbrella of asset finance, each offering flexibility depending on business needs.

Why Businesses Choose Asset Finance

One of the biggest advantages is affordability. Instead of spending a large sum on a single purchase, businesses can spread the cost and avoid financial strain. Asset finance also makes it easier to access modern technology, vehicles, or machinery that would otherwise be out of reach. Another benefit is predictability: with fixed monthly payments, companies can plan their budgets more effectively.

Asset finance also protects working capital. Businesses often need to keep cash reserves for payroll, marketing, and unexpected expenses. By financing assets, they avoid tying up large amounts of money in long-term investments. This balance ensures stability while still enabling growth.

Asset Finance vs. Traditional Loans

While traditional bank loans can also provide funding, asset finance has unique benefits. Unlike general loans, asset finance is directly tied to the purchase or use of specific equipment. This makes approval quicker and easier because the asset itself often serves as security for the finance agreement. In many cases, businesses may find asset finance more accessible and tailored than a standard loan.

Risks and Considerations

Like any financial product, asset finance requires careful planning. Businesses need to ensure they can manage the repayment terms. Failing to keep up with payments could result in losing access to the asset. It’s also important to consider the total cost of financing, which may be higher than paying upfront. Asset Finance in Different Sectors

Different industries use asset finance in unique ways. In manufacturing, companies often finance machinery that boosts efficiency. In transport and logistics, asset finance is used for fleets of vehicles. Healthcare providers may finance medical equipment, while IT firms might use it to keep their technology updated. Each sector benefits by turning large expenses into manageable costs.
